Will AI Replace UX/UI Designers in Canada? What the Data Says

Text size:

No current Canadian evidence shows AI eliminating UX/UI design jobs, but the work and market are changing. Routine interface production is becoming faster and easier to automate. At the same time, the Canadian market is competitive, especially in Quebec and Ontario.

That does not mean UX/UI work is disappearing. The Government of Canada still projects positive employment growth for the broad occupation that includes UX designers. The harder truth is that more people are expected to seek work in this category than the number of openings available through 2033.

The most realistic forecast is therefore not “AI will replace every UX designer” or “UX is completely safe.” It is this: designers who offer only screen production will face more pressure, while designers who can define problems, understand users, organize complex systems, test decisions and take responsibility for the final experience will remain valuable.

Canada’s UX/UI outlook at a glance

  • Canada does not publish a separate national forecast for UX/UI designers.
  • “User experience designer” is grouped under NOC 52120: Graphic designers and illustrators, which covers many different creative occupations. Every opening, job-seeker and employment-growth figure below applies to that broad group and is not UX/UI-only data.
  • For that broad group, the federal government projects 28,500 job openings and 43,700 job seekers from 2024 to 2033.
  • The same forecast still expects 1.2% average annual employment growth, equal to the projected national average for all occupations.
  • Job Bank rates the 2025–2027 outlook as very limited in Quebec and Ontario and limited in most other provinces.
  • Statistics Canada has not found clear evidence that AI exposure caused a persistent employment decline between November 2022 and December 2025.
  • AI adoption is accelerating, so the tasks inside UX/UI roles are likely to change even if the profession does not disappear.

These points describe a profession under pressure and transformation—not one approaching extinction.

Why Canada’s official data does not measure UX/UI separately

Before interpreting the numbers, it is important to understand how Canada classifies the work.

The federal National Occupational Classification profile for NOC 52120 includes “user experience designer,” but the group is called Graphic designers and illustrators. It also includes graphic designers, illustrators, animators, motion designers, game designers and other creative roles.

Canada groups UX designers with several other design and illustration roles, so its official figures are not UX/UI-only data.

This creates a major limitation. The wages, employment figures and forecasts published under NOC 52120 do not isolate UX researchers, product designers, interface designers or design-system specialists. A weak outlook for the whole group cannot be treated as proof that UX/UI demand is falling at the same rate.

The mix matters because the group contains work facing different market forces. Job Bank’s British Columbia regional outlook notes that traditional print demand is weakening while digital marketing, e-commerce, e-learning and social media continue to support demand—particularly for UX and UI designers. In other words, the broad category is under pressure, but some digital specializations may perform differently from the group average.

What the 2025–2027 job outlook means

Job Bank’s national outlook for NOC 52120, updated December 10, 2025, rates the near-term prospects as very limited in Quebec and Ontario, limited in most other provinces, and moderate in Saskatchewan and Yukon.

For designers in Montreal, the regional outlook is also rated very limited for 2025–2027.

This is significant, but “very limited” does not mean there are no jobs. It means job seekers should expect strong competition relative to available opportunities. It also describes the entire NOC group, not UX/UI alone.

For a designer, the practical message is that a general portfolio may struggle. Employers and clients need clear evidence that you can solve a specific type of problem: simplifying an enterprise dashboard, improving a conversion flow, designing accessible interfaces, organizing a responsive system or turning research into product decisions.

The market is less forgiving of portfolios that show attractive screens without explaining the reasoning, constraints or outcome.

The forecast through 2033 predicts a surplus—not disappearance

The Canadian Occupational Projection System classifies NOC 52120 as having a strong risk of labour surplus from 2024 to 2033. Its projection summary, modified January 30, 2025, estimates:

  • 28,500 job openings over the ten-year period
  • 43,700 job seekers entering or moving into the occupation
  • 93,200 people employed in the group in 2023
  • 1.2% average annual employment growth, matching the projected average for all occupations

Canada projects more job seekers than openings for the broad NOC 52120 group, although employment is still expected to grow.

The gap between seekers and openings is the warning. More qualified people are expected to compete for each opportunity.

But the positive employment-growth forecast is equally important. If the government expected the occupation to vanish, it would not project continued growth or thousands of openings created through expansion and replacement needs.

The responsible interpretation is that Canada expects an oversupplied creative labour market, not the end of design work. Designers may need longer job searches, stronger specialization and a clearer commercial case for their contribution.

Is AI already eliminating Canadian design jobs?

Current Canadian data does not prove that it is.

A January 2026 Statistics Canada study of employment trends in the generative-AI era found no clear evidence of a persistent employment decline in occupations considered highly exposed to AI but less complementary with it between November 2022 and December 2025. Employment generally grew across the AI-exposure groups examined.

The researchers also warned that several forces were affecting the labour market at the same time, including post-pandemic adjustments, demographic change and trade conditions. They could not attribute recent employment patterns to AI alone.

That distinction matters. Canada’s projected labour surplus began from broader supply-and-demand conditions. The official forecast does not say that AI caused the surplus.

At the same time, AI adoption is no longer marginal:

Reported business AI use in Canada tripled between the second quarters of 2024 and 2026.

Earlier business data offers another useful caution. In the second quarter of 2025, 89.4% of businesses using AI reported no change in employment after implementation. That does not guarantee future stability, but it does show why “AI use” and “job replacement” should not be treated as the same measure.

The data points to task transformation happening faster than whole-job elimination.

UX/UI work under the most pressure

AI tools can already accelerate or partially automate several production activities. The greatest pressure is likely to fall on work that is repeatable, easy to evaluate visually and disconnected from deeper product context.

Examples include:

  • Producing first-draft layouts from a detailed prompt
  • Generating common landing-page sections
  • Creating routine screen variants
  • Applying simple style changes across many frames
  • Drafting placeholder microcopy
  • Summarizing research notes
  • Converting clear requirements into basic prototypes
  • Recreating familiar interface patterns

This does not mean these activities no longer require review. It means that selling them as the complete value of UX/UI design will become harder. A client may reasonably expect faster delivery when software can produce an acceptable starting point in minutes.

Junior roles may feel this pressure most sharply because many entry-level assignments have traditionally involved production and documentation. Statistics Canada’s economy-wide research found weaker employment growth among younger workers than among workers aged 30 to 49 across all AI-exposure groups, although the differences were not specific to UX/UI or proven to be caused by AI.

AI changes the task mix. It does not remove the need for research, judgment and responsibility.

The higher-value work that remains

Interfaces are visible, but much of the value in UX happens before and after the screen is drawn.

AI can generate options. It cannot independently accept responsibility for whether a product solves the correct problem, protects users, supports the business or works in the messy conditions of real life.

Higher-value UX/UI work includes:

Defining the right problem

Stakeholders often arrive with a requested feature rather than a verified user need. A strong designer investigates the goal, challenges assumptions and decides what should be designed before choosing how it should look.

Research and interpretation

AI can summarize notes, but research quality depends on whom you speak to, what you ask, how you recognize bias and whether the evidence actually supports a decision.

Complex workflows and information architecture

Enterprise dashboards, account systems and multi-step services require hierarchy, state management, permissions and error handling. Accessibility and responsive behaviour

A generated desktop screen is not proof that an experience works with keyboards, assistive technology, smaller screens, zoom, long content or error states. Designers must define, test and document those conditions.

Trust, content and brand alignment

The right interface for a cybersecurity company is not just a collection of standard components. It needs to communicate credibility and make complex services understandable. Facilitation and accountability

Products involve conflicting goals, limited budgets and incomplete information. Someone must guide decisions, explain trade-offs, collect feedback and stand behind the final recommendation. That responsibility remains human even when AI assists the process.

What UX/UI designers in Canada should do next

The response to a crowded market is not to compete with AI at producing the highest number of screens. It is to become more useful around the parts of the process that determine whether those screens succeed.

1. Show decisions, not only deliverables

In each case study, explain the problem, the evidence you used, the alternatives you considered and why the final direction was chosen. Include responsive states, edge cases and constraints when they are relevant.

2. Develop a defensible specialization

Choose an area where context matters: SaaS dashboards, accessibility, e-commerce, healthcare, public services, design systems, conversion-focused websites or bilingual experiences. Specialization makes it easier for an employer or client to understand why your experience fits the problem.

3. Learn to direct and verify AI-assisted work

Designers should understand what AI can accelerate, where it fails and how to review the output. This includes checking accessibility, content accuracy, component consistency, responsive behaviour, privacy and implementation quality.

4. Strengthen business and communication skills

The ability to connect design decisions to risk, revenue, support volume, usability or operational efficiency makes your work easier to defend. Facilitation and clear communication also become more valuable as teams use more automated tools.

5. Keep evidence of real collaboration

Document how you worked with developers, clients, researchers or stakeholders. A polished mockup can be generated. Evidence that you managed feedback, resolved constraints and delivered a coherent system is harder to imitate.

What businesses should expect from a UX/UI designer in the AI era

Businesses can use AI to explore ideas faster, but speed does not remove the need for professional judgment.

A capable UX/UI partner should be able to:

  • Clarify the business and user problem before producing screens
  • Decide where AI can safely reduce production time
  • Review generated output instead of accepting it automatically
  • Build coherent components and responsive patterns
  • Address accessibility, content, edge cases and error states
  • Work effectively with developers
  • Explain the reasoning behind important decisions
  • Take responsibility for the quality of the final experience

The best commercial result is not “human versus AI.” It is a skilled designer using efficient tools while remaining accountable for research, clarity and quality.

Will UX/UI jobs disappear in Canada?

No current Canadian evidence supports that conclusion.

The outlook is challenging: the broad occupational group containing UX designers has a strong projected surplus, and near-term prospects are very limited in Quebec, Ontario and Montreal. Designers should take that competition seriously.

But the same federal forecast includes positive employment growth and 28,500 openings through 2033. Statistics Canada’s early evidence also does not show a persistent employment collapse in AI-exposed occupations.

UX/UI jobs are more likely to change than disappear. Routine production will become less valuable on its own. Research, problem definition, systems thinking, accessibility, validation and accountable decision-making will matter more.

For designers, the goal is not to prove that humans can draw screens faster than software. It is to demonstrate the judgment that turns faster production into a product people can understand, trust and use.

FAQ

Is UX/UI design still a good career in Canada?

It can still be a viable career, but the market is competitive. Canada’s forecast for the broad NOC 52120 group shows positive employment growth alongside substantially more projected job seekers than openings. Designers need stronger specialization, evidence-based portfolios and the ability to work effectively with AI-assisted tools.

Does Canada track UX/UI designers as a separate occupation?

No. “User experience designer” is included within NOC 52120, Graphic designers and illustrators. The official figures therefore combine UX designers with many other creative occupations and should not be presented as UX/UI-only data.

Is AI responsible for the weak UX/UI job market?

That has not been proven. AI may be changing tasks and employer expectations, but Canadian researchers caution that employment patterns are also affected by post-pandemic adjustments, demographics and other economic factors. The official occupational forecast does not identify AI as the cause of the projected surplus.

Which UX/UI tasks are most likely to be automated?

Routine first drafts, common layouts, simple variants, placeholder copy and basic prototypes face the most pressure. Work involving research, complex systems, accessibility, facilitation, testing and accountability is harder to automate as a complete service.

Should UX/UI designers learn AI tools?

Yes, but learning tools is only part of the answer. Designers also need to know how to direct the work, protect sensitive information, evaluate the output and connect faster production to a useful business and user outcome.
